What is the calmest poodle mix?

The calmest Poodle mix is often considered to be the Bassetoodle, a cross between a Poodle and a Basset Hound, known for its gentle and laid-back temperament.

The Calmest Poodle Mix Breeds for a Peaceful Companion

Choosing the right dog breed or mix is largely dependent on your lifestyle and personality. While Poodles are known for their high intelligence and energy, mixing them with more docile breeds can result in a perfect balance between cleverness and calmness. Many dog lovers look for low-energy, friendly canine companions, and some Poodle mixes offer exactly that.

Why Choose a Poodle Mix?

Poodle mixes, often called Doodles, have grown in popularity due to their low-shedding coats and good-natured personalities. When mixed with other breeds, Poodles can take on characteristics that tone down their naturally active nature. These mixes often combine the trainability of the Poodle with the temperament of a more laid-back breed, making them great pets for families, seniors, or first-time dog owners.

The Bassetoodle – The Definition of Calm

The Bassetoodle is a cross between a Basset Hound and a Poodle. This breed is widely considered among the calmest of all Poodle mixes. Here’s why:

  • Temperament: Basset Hounds are known for being relaxed, affectionate, and somewhat lazy. When these qualities are mixed with the Poodle's intelligence, the result is a dog that is easygoing but still capable of learning quickly.
  • Energy Levels: Bassetoodles have moderate to low energy levels, requiring regular walks and playtime without being overly energetic or excitable.
  • Size and Looks: Their size can vary depending on the Poodle parent’s size (usually Miniature or Standard), but they often have the squat, sturdy build of a Basset Hound with the curly coat of a Poodle.
  • Coat and Grooming: Their coat can retain the Poodle's hypoallergenic and low-shedding traits, though grooming every few weeks is typically required.

Other Calm Poodle Mixes

While Bassetoodles top the list in calmness, a few other Poodle mixes are known for their chill vibes:

  1. Cavapoo (Poodle x Cavalier King Charles Spaniel): These small to medium-sized dogs have loving temperaments and adapt well to quiet households.
  2. Shih-Poo (Poodle x Shih Tzu): This mix is known to be gentle, affectionate, and well-suited for apartment living.
  3. Bernedoodle (Poodle x Bernese Mountain Dog): Though large, Bernedoodles are mellow, friendly, and patient, especially the ones bred from Standard Poodles.
  4. Maltipoo (Poodle x Maltese): With the sweet, calm demeanor of the Maltese, Maltipoos are great lap dogs with an adaptive personality.
  5. Sheepadoodle (Poodle x Old English Sheepdog): While sometimes energetic when young, adult Sheepadoodles can be calm and composed animals.

Factors Affecting Temperament

It's important to understand that no matter the breed or mix, a dog’s temperament can be affected by:

  • Genetics
  • Socialization
  • Training
  • Environment

Even naturally calm breeds need consistent socialization and training to thrive in a human household. Proper introductions, gentle handling, and training from a young age can reinforce calm behavior regardless of the genetic mix.

Choosing the Right Calming Companion

If you are seeking a calm dog, consider these suggestions:

  • Adopt an older dog, as puppies of even calm breeds can be high-energy.
  • Meet prospective dogs in person to observe their demeanor.
  • Consult with shelters or responsible breeders who understand temperament.
  • Avoid high-energy mixes unless you can meet their exercise demands.
